th Thepapers appearing in this book were originally presented at the 8 Virginia Tech/MPRG Symposium on Wireless Personal Communications. This symposium, whichi s an annual event for Virginia Tech and MPRG, was held June 10 12, 1998 ont he Virginia Tech campus in Blacksburg, Virginia. The symposium brings together l eaders from industry and academia to discuss the exciting future of wireless and current research trends. The symposium has been an important part of MPRG's activities since the inception ofthe group in 1990. As can be seen fromt heT able of Contents, the papers included in this book are divided into six sections. The first five of these correspond to s ymposium sessions and aredevoted to the following topics: Smart Antennas and Diversity, Propagation, InterferenceCancellation, Equalization, and Modulation, Coding and Networking. These session titles reflectcurrent research thrusts as the wireless community strives to enhance the capabilities of wirelesscommunications. This year an added feature oft he symposium was the inclusion of externally contributed poster papers. Ten ofthese poster papers are included in thisb ooka sthe sixth section. The first group of contributions, c onsisting of five papers, relateto smart antennas and diversity.
